Neighborhood Overview
The Holcim Baseball Complex is situated in the heart of Mason City, Iowa, a city known for its friendly atmosphere and accessible amenities. Located just off Highway 18 and near the main north-south artery, US-65, the complex is easy to reach from all directions. For travelers flying in, the closest airport is Mason City Municipal Airport (MCW), which is a short drive from the complex, typically under 15 minutes. Alternatively, larger hubs like Des Moines International Airport (DSM) are about a 2-hour drive away. Parking at the complex is generally ample, with dedicated lots for teams and spectators. Rideshare services are available, though less common for direct airport transfers from smaller regional airports. It's advisable to plan your arrival to account for potential pre-game traffic, especially on tournament weekends, aiming to arrive at least 30-45 minutes before scheduled games.
Where to Stay
Mason City offers a range of lodging options, with several hotels clustered around the main commercial corridors, particularly along Highway 18 and near Southbridge Mall. While the Holcim Baseball Complex itself doesn't have on-site accommodations, many hotels are within a 5-10 minute drive, making it convenient for teams and families. Some of the more popular areas for visitors include those closer to the mall, offering easy access to dining and shopping. Demand for hotels can increase significantly during major tournaments or local events, so booking well in advance is highly recommended. Utilizing map filters to search for hotels near the ballpark or in the northern parts of Mason City can help pinpoint suitable options. Consider flexible dates if possible, as weekend rates can fluctuate.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winters in Mason City are cold, with average high temperatures often struggling to get above freezing. Expect snow, ice, and wind chills that can make outdoor activities challenging. Visitors should pack heavy coats, insulated boots, hats, and gloves. Baseball at the complex is impossible during these months; focus shifts to indoor activities and warm dining establishments.
Spring & early summer
Spring brings warming temperatures but can also feature unpredictable weather, including rain and occasional late frosts. Early summer continues this trend with a mix of warm, sunny days and the possibility of thunderstorms. Pack layers, including a light jacket or raincoat. Temperatures typically range from the 50s to the 70s Fahrenheit.
Mid-summer
July and August are typically the warmest months, characterized by heat and humidity. Highs frequently reach into the 80s and occasionally the 90s Fahrenheit. Light, breathable clothing is essential. Sunscreen, hats, and plenty of water are crucial for staying comfortable and safe during long days at the ballpark. Be prepared for potential afternoon thunderstorms.
Fall season
Fall offers crisp air and beautiful foliage, often making it a prime time for baseball. Temperatures gradually cool from the mild 70s in September to chilly conditions in November. Pack sweaters, long sleeves, and a medium-weight jacket. Mornings and evenings can be quite cool, so layers are highly recommended for extended periods outdoors.
Rain & snow
Rain is possible year-round but is most common in spring and summer, often in the form of thunderstorms that can cause game delays or cancellations. Snow is typical from late fall through early spring. Visitors should always check the forecast before traveling and be prepared for potential weather-related schedule changes. Indoor options are important backups during inclement weather.
